Transponder chips are small electronic microchips that are incorporated in the head of a car key. They are named after the fact that they have a transmitter and receiver. When the key is inserted into the ignition lock and turned into an antenna ring, the immobilizer of the vehicle transmits a radio signal the transponder chip. The chip responds to the antenna ring by sending a coded message. If the serial number is correct, the engine can be started.

This is how modern Renault is built. It is a vital security measure to stop thieves from copying your keys and using it to start your car and then selling it on the black market. The chips aren't powered by batteries but instead are energized by radio signals they receive from the immobilizer.

Transponder keys can also be damaged by mechanical shocks or submersion into the water. Therefore, you must be careful when using your key. For example dropping your key on an examination surface or submerging it in water will cause the chip to be short circuited and the key won't work.

Key Cards

Renault key cards allow you to open the car and start the engine without having to insert the key in the lock. The key card uses radio waves to communicate with the car's sensors. The sensors are placed throughout the car and detect the card. When it is near enough, the doors will open. The car will also start its engine when the button is pressed. These keys are extremely popular and simple to use. However, they can be damaged and the card needs to be replaced if that occurs.

Behind the minimalist plastic case of the hands-free card lies a sophisticated electronic chip that has been programmed to constantly "communicate" with the car with which it has been paired. When it's approached, it emits a radio signal containing an access code that's verified by receiver-transmitters in the vehicle. If it's recognised, the car unlocks and unlocks its doors automatically and closes itself when the card is removed.

Immobilisers

An immobiliser is an anti-theft device that blocks your vehicle from starting if the key has the wrong code or is being used to start it illegally. They've been a requirement in vehicles since 1998 in England and Wales, although some were factory-fitted earlier than that. If you're unsure if your Renault has one, the simplest method to determine is consulting a mechanic, or visiting your car manufacturer's website and contact them.

The immobiliser system is activated by sending an electronic signal from the key to a reader within the dashboard, which examines the response received by the key. If the codes are the same the car will begin to begin. If not, then the engine won't start and it will also turn off at least two other functions, which is usually fuel and air conditioning.

If you have a newer Renault, it is very likely that the key has a transponder chip in the head, which means that the immobiliser system is only activated with authentic Renault key. Remote Fobs

A key fob, which is a small electronic device that communicates with the computer in the vehicle to perform different functions. When the key fob is activated, it emits a radio signal with a unique code. The code is interpreted by a device inside the car. When the car is able to recognize the code, it will allow the driver to unlock or start the car. The key fob is also able to manage other features like the panic alarm, as well as other security systems.

Most key fobs permit drivers to lock and unlock their cars remotely. The buttons on the fob can also be used to control other functions, such as starting the engine or lowering the window. Many modern cars are fitted with a key fob that can also control the power sunroof. This feature is especially useful on a hot day and can help to keep the interior cool.

The key fob could be a small plastic or metal device. Some are thin, flat and round with an end button. The keys aren't as secure as traditional keys, however they offer a great deal of convenience and safety.

Key fobs employ a process known as rolling codes to block hacking and cloning attempts. When a user presses a button the key fob and the car's receiver generates a new code. This makes it nearly impossible for criminals to duplicate the signal and gain access to the car.

Certain older fobs can be programmed by the owner, while others require locksmith or dealer programming. Owners can program infrared and radio-frequency systems that use infrared. The latest fobs require a locksmith or dealer to program them using a special software or tool.
